Artificially Compliant: How AI Learned to Gaslight
By Advo Katt
We were promised help.
What we built instead was obedience.
Artificially Compliant exposes how technology has learned to mimic our most manipulative cultural reflexes - politeness as control, empathy as performance, and calmness as a substitute for truth.
Through a blend of psychology, ethics, and cultural reflection, this book examines how systems designed to "protect" us often recreate the same logic as abuse:
soothing language that silences, reassurance that redirects, and "helpfulness" that maintains power.
This isn't a story about machines becoming human - it's about humans becoming machine-like.
It asks what happens when honesty is treated as hostility, when integrity is diagnosed as instability, and when moral courage is punished in the name of civility.
Artificially Compliant argues that AI didn't invent manipulation - it inherited it.
The code reflects the culture: compliant, image-driven, terrified of discomfort, allergic to truth.
Yet repair is still possible.
If conscience can't be automated, it must be remembered.
If we dare to live truthfully - not just program truth - perhaps what we build next will finally deserve to be called intelligent.
